What kind of place?
Fake reviews removed

A tempura restaurant founded in Meiji 17 (1884) with over 140 years of history, now run by the 5th generation owner. Located between Shinjuku and Kagurazaka in Wakamatsu Kawada, it was selected as a Tabelog Tempura Hyakumeiten 2025. Their daily set meal at just ¥1,000 with sashimi is a neighborhood staple beloved by Waseda University faculty and locals.

Customers consistently say they can't believe how good the tempura is for just ¥1,000. Despite its Meiji-era heritage, the restaurant's commitment to affordable pricing is why locals love it. 597 Tabelog reviews, score 3.65, Hyakumeiten 2025. Expect a queue for lunch.
